The lookup stage has a lookup stage conditions dialog box that allows you to specify. The degree of parallelism of a data stage job is determined by the number of nodes that is defined in the configuration file, for example, fournode, eight node etc. The most common use for a lookup is to map short codes in the input data set onto expanded information from a lookup table which is then joined to the incoming data and output. However, you must update the job to specify settings that were not known when the job was generated. With ibm acquiring datastage in 2005, it was renamed to ibm websphere. Check whether the dataset are used instead of sequential fi le for intermediate storage between the jobs. Lookup activity can retrieve a dataset from any of the azure data factorysupported data sources. We can edit stage properties on the sidebar, and make changes to your.
A data stage is basically a tool that is used to design, develop and execute various applications to fill multiple tables in data warehouse or data marts. The lookup stage is a processing stage that is used to perform lookup operations on a data set read into memory from any other parallel job stage that can. That stage is the software implementation stage of the process. Database stages represent data sources or data targets. Merge stage is a specializedoptimized join, which most people dont need and shouldnt use. Lookup activity reads and returns the content of a.
Hey guys i work as a db consultant, i am new to the datastage software and have. The stage in the center is the custom created wrapped stage which performs uppercase all the input columns. Ibm datastage training certification course helps you learn ibm datastage etl tool. Understanding the various job stages data source, transformer, final database, the various parallel stages general objects, debug and development stages, processing stage, file stage types, database stage, real time stage, restructure stage, data quality and sequence stages of infosphere datastage. How to create custom stages in datastage parallel jobs. The lookup stage requires all but the first input the primary input to fit into physical memory. In a job load all the data from ur db2 database to a hashed file and use to for lookup in dubsequesnt jobs. The lookup stage in datastage 8 is an enhanced version of what was present in earlier datastage releases. But in datastage 8 version, enhancements has been take place. Ibm infosphere datastage sybase enterprise stage configuration.
Apr 24, 2017 the sybase enterprise stage is a database stage that you can use to read data from and write data to sybase iq and sybase ase database. If so what is the appropriate stage that should be used which uses the hashing algorithm. Datastage is an etl tool given by ibm which utilizes a gui to design data. It is extensively used for creation and maintainance of datamarts and datawarehouses. Up to datastage 7 version we have only 2 types of lookups. Datastage is the etl extract, transform, load component of the ibm.
Datastage 8 comes with some range lookup functionality within the lookup stage, a feature that came in at number four in my my top ten features in datastage hawk. Ibm infosphere job consists of individual stages that are linked together. Which reference link if any can return multiple rows from a lookup. The preservepartitioning flag is set on the change data set. We present here a comprehensive analysis of these properties for essentially the full set of antibody drugs that.
A condition that should be fulfilled before a lookup is performed on a reference link. Dddaaatttaaa ssstttaaagggeee page 4 2 data stage manager. You can do a range lookup in datastage 7 using a lookup stage and a filter stage, you can do it using a sparse lookup and you can. Dynamically determine which objects to operate on in a subsequent activity, instead of hard coding the object name. When you generate the template job, some of the stage properties are set to values that are accurate for the subscription. Ascential data stage px parallel extender it can be configured only on unix flavors up to version 7. Open lookup stage properties window, we can see the columns from both input files and a blank output. Top 32 best datastage interview questions and answers software. You then add a lookup stage that references data from a lookup.
Jan 31, 2017 in addition to binding to a desired target molecule, all antibody drugs must also meet a set of criteria regarding the feasibility of their manufacture, stability in storage, and absence of offtarget stickiness. Here we need to lookup employeeid column and pull the data to target columns. In this lesson, you build a more complex job that combines data from two different tables. Range lookups are more challenging as its a less efficient way to join whether you are doing it in an etl job or on a database. Compile and run the job here peek stage ads as copy stage and copies,the data as it is to the 3 data sets.
Data flow pipeline using streamsets dzone database. Windows uses the term extensively to refer to the current settings of hardware, software and data. It has become an essential part of ibm websphere data integration suite. Datastage tutorial stage editor properties learn at. If the reference data volume is more, usage of lookup stage should be avoided as all reference data is pulled in to local memory.
Ibm datastage certification training online course a. Ibm websphere datastage and qualitystage parallel job advanced developer guide version 8 release 1 lc18989202. Jan 29, 2018 this is a video training on the stage editor properties in datastage. Feb 14, 2012 you can use it like a regular ds stage and set the properties as well. The lookup stage is most appropriate when the reference data for all lookup stages in a job is small enough to fit into available physical memory. Even the software implementation stage contributes to enhancing the requirements. These data stage questions were asked in various interviews and prepared by experts. Usually, a stage has minimum of one data input andor one data output.
Lookup activity in azure data factory azure data factory. Dsxchange view topic is lookup stage an alternative to. It is a part of ibms information platforms solutions suite and also that of infosphere. If the data sets are larger than available memory resources, the join or merge stage should be used. Its more usefull when tjere is big amount of input data. In this way we can use change capture stage for analysis purpose. You can also use the sybase enterprise stage in conjunction with a lookup stage to access a lookup output table hosted by a sybase database.
Ninputs for norman lookup 2 inputs for sparse lookup 1 output. This can be checked in job properties under execution tab or while running the job from designer, in the job run options and general tab. The stage produces a change data set, whose table definition is transferred from the after data sets table definition with the addition of one column. Biophysical properties of the clinicalstage antibody. The lookup stage is a processing stage that is used to perform lookup operations on a data set read into memory from any other parallel job stage that can output data. Get info in the mac in the mac, the get info menu option delivers equivalent. What action should be taken if a lookup on a link fails. This ibm counter fraud management icfm, or icfm 2, video gives a datastage detailed example of doing both lookup and transformer stages. However, some stages can accept more than one data input and output to more than one stage. Each lookup reference requires a contiguous block of shared memory.
In this post, we discuss when to choose which stage, the difference between these stages, and development references when we use those stages. In lookup stage reject link gets data of unmatched primary. Using a lookup stage in your transformation job ibm. The sorting stage has a property called allow duplicates. Datastage has three processing stages that can join tables based on the values of key columns.
Use asnclp command line program to setup sql replication. It is a good alternative to the lookup stage and should be used when. In windows, right clicking an icon brings up a properties option that provides details about the file or device. Ibm datastage certification training online course intellipaat. Unix i have a situation where if the source rows match the lookup rows then need to push 1 as the result,else as 2. What action should be taken if a condition on a reference link is not met.
Join stage join should be used when the data volume is high. Datastage performance tuningperformance tuning basics basics parallelism in data stage jobs should be optimized rather than maximized. In server job lookup stage is not available,u need to use hashed file stage or uv stage to accomplish lookup. A field on an input link can be compared to two fields on a lookup link or vice versa using a between clause returning one or more rows from a lookup link.
Top 60 datastage interview questions and answers updated 2020. It is a program for windows servers that extracts data from databases and change them into data warehouses. Dec 17, 2012 the cdc transaction stage specifies details for connecting to and reading change data from infosphere cdc. Feb 17, 2014 ensure that reject links are output from the sequential file stage which reads the data file to log the records which are rejected. Ibm counter fraud management icfm, or icfm 2, video gives a datastage detailed example of doing both lookup and transformer stages. Datastage is an etl tool which extracts data, transform and load data from source to the target. It describes the flow of data from a data source to a data target. The data sources might include sequential files, indexed files, relational databases, external data sources, archives, enterprise applications, etc. I have multiple key values coming from the reference table. In the previous lesson, you designed a simple transformation job. This allows you to define a range lookup on the stream link or a reference link of a lookup stage. Each stage has a set of predefined and editable properties. This article is going to take a deep dive into the new lookup stage and the various options it offers. For example, the data types, which are created during the implementation of one software component, can be used as a part of requirements for.
Each lookup reference requires a contiguous block of physical memory. Can anyone explain the significance of lookup stage and difference between hash file stage and lookup stage. This suite of characteristics is often termed developability. If the data sets are larger than available memory resources, the join or merge stage should be.
Datastage ds is an etl tool that can extract data, transform it, apply business principles and then load it to any specific target. I selected the link name from the multiple rows returned from link dropdown list. If youre using datastage px to model a left join and the rightside tables data volume is large or unpredictable, then you need to use a join stage instead of lookup stage. In the lookup stage conditions if i use continue for both the columns condition not met and lookup failure, it says, if the source records do not match the lookup records the default value will be used or sent to target. Datastage makes use of graphical notations for constructing data integration solutions. Datastage facilitates business analysis by providing quality data to help in gaining business. The data stage software consists of client and server components when i was installed data. Properties article about properties by the free dictionary. Sparse lookup type should be chosen only if primary input data volume is small. As stated in the introduction, to fix this problem, i simply added a sort stage prior to the lookup stage on the link serving as my reference that is, on the link containing the value im trying to look up, which in my case was. Apr 27, 2015 tcpip data stage designer data stage director data stage manager data stage administrator data stage server data stage repository 4.
640 1339 885 710 164 1003 1193 453 1181 1386 1192 1018 288 993 208 941 879 782 1450 1186 1616 1280 1020 1362 1199 471 953 552 851 835 608 1037 1337 1484